C++ queue 函数及用法

queue实现了一个先进先出的容器

定义 :

queue<typename> name; 

函数:

push()

push(x) 将 x 进行入队,时间复杂度为 O(1)。


front() ,back()

front()和 back()可以分别获得队首元素和队尾元素,时间复杂度为 O(1)。


pop()

pop()令队首元素出队,时间复杂度为 O(1)。


empty()

empty() 检测 queue 是否为空,返回 true 则空,返回 false 则非空 。时间复杂度为 O(1)。


size()

size() 返回 queue 中元素的个数,时间复杂度为 O(1)。


猜你喜欢

转载自blog.csdn.net/bieliwuguiqi/article/details/129728988